Using AI to Support Your Thinking Authentically
Generative AI tools can support your job application—from helping you structure your resume to practicing for interviews. Used thoughtfully, they can enhance your preparation while keeping your perspective front and center.
Use AI to support your thinking, not replace it. Be transparent about how you use these tools, and stay focused on what matters most: your originality, judgment, and potential.
Use AI To:
Generate Ideas
AI can help you brainstorm, explore different ways to frame your experience, and overcome writer’s block. Use it as a starting point to spark ideas—not as a replacement for your own thinking, insights, or lived experiences.
Organise Your Thoughts
AI can support you in structuring your responses, identifying key themes, and improving clarity. While it can help refine how your ideas are presented, decisions about what to include and how to express it should always be made by you.
Find Sources
AI can assist in identifying relevant concepts, terminology, or sources to support your thinking. Any information it provides should be reviewed and validated to ensure accuracy and relevance to your application.

Don't:
Let AI Misrepresent You
Avoid using AI to generate responses that don’t accurately reflect your background, skills, or experience. Your application should present an honest representation of who you are and what you bring.
Rely Only On AI Output
AI-generated content may be incomplete, outdated, or incorrect. Always apply your own judgment and take responsibility for reviewing and validating any information before submitting your application.
Give Up Your Voice
AI should support—not replace—your perspective. Your motivations, experiences, and point of view are what make your application distinctive, and they should always come from you.
